What are the vertex and range of y = |x + 2| − 3?
a. (−2, −3); −∞ < y < ∞
b. (−2, −3); −3 ≤ y < ∞
c. (0, −1); −∞ < y < ∞
d. (0, −1); −3 ≤ y < ∞
Answer:
answer is b
Step-by-step explanation:
the original function was y=|x|
then |x+2| shifts graph vertex to (-2,0)
then |x+2|-3 shifts graph vertex to (-2,-3)
so , range of the new function would be -3 to positive infinity

Determine the cubic function that is obtained from the parent function y = x^3 under a vertical stretch by a factor of 5, a reflection across the x-axis, a vertical translation 1 unit down, and a horizontal translation 7 units right .
Answer:
y = -5(x - 7)^3 - 1
Step-by-step explanation:
You kind of just plug in the numbers.
a vertical stretch by a factor of 5: y = 5x^3
a reflection across the x-axis: y = -5x^3
a vertical translation 1 unit down: -5x^3 - 1
a horizontal translation 7 units right: -5(x - 7)^3 -1
Using translation concepts, it is found that the cubic function is given by:
\(y = -5(x - 7)^3 - 1\)
The parent function is given by:
\(y = x^3\)
A vertical stretch by a factor of 5 is the same as multiplying by 5, hence:
\(y = 5x^3\)
A reflection across the x-axis is the same as multiplying by -1, hence:
\(y = -5x^3\)
A vertical translation 1 unit down is the same as subtracting 1, hence:
\(y = -5x^3 - 1\)
A horizontal translation 7 units right means that \(x \rightarrow x - 7\), hence:
\(y = -5(x - 7)^3 - 1\)

(question 15) Find the derivative of the function
using logarithmic differentiation.
Answer:
\(\textsf{A.} \quad (2+x)^x\left[\dfrac{x}{2+x}+\ln(2+x)\right]\)
Step-by-step explanation:
Replace f(x) with y in the given function:
\(y=(x+2)^x\)
Take natural logs of both sides of the equation:
\(\ln y=\ln (x+2)^x\)
\(\textsf{Apply the log power law to the right side of the equation:} \quad \ln a^n=n \ln a\)
\(\ln y=x\ln (x+2)\)
Differentiate using implicit differentiation.
Place d/dx in front of each term of the equation:
\(\dfrac{\text{d}}{\text{d}x}\ln y=\dfrac{\text{d}}{\text{d}x}x\ln (x+2)\)
First, use the chain rule to differentiate terms in y only.
In practice, this means differentiate with respect to y, and place dy/dx at the end:
\(\dfrac{1}{y}\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}=\dfrac{\text{d}}{\text{d}x}x\ln (x+2)\)
Now use the product rule to differentiate the terms in x (the right side of the equation).
\(\boxed{\begin{minipage}{5.5 cm}\underline{Product Rule for Differentiation}\\\\If $y=uv$ then:\\\\$\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}=u\dfrac{\text{d}v}{\text{d}x}+v\dfrac{\text{d}u}{\text{d}x}$\\\end{minipage}}\)
\(\textsf{Let}\; u=x \implies \dfrac{\text{d}u}{\text{d}x}=1\)
\(\textsf{Let}\; v=\ln(x+2) \implies \dfrac{\text{d}v}{\text{d}x}=\dfrac{1}{x+2}\)
Therefore:
\(\begin{aligned}\dfrac{1}{y}\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}&=x\cdot \dfrac{1}{x+2}+\ln(x+2) \cdot 1\\\\\dfrac{1}{y}\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}&= \dfrac{x}{x+2}+\ln(x+2)\end{aligned}\)
Multiply both sides of the equation by y:
\(\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}&=y\left( \dfrac{x}{x+2}+\ln(x+2)\right)\)
Substitute back in the expression for y:
\(\dfrac{\text{d}y}{\text{d}x}&=(x+2)^x\left( \dfrac{x}{x+2}+\ln(x+2)\right)\)
Therefore, the differentiated function is:
\(f'(x)=(x+2)^x\left[\dfrac{x}{x+2}+\ln(x+2)\right]\)
\(f'(x)=(2+x)^x\left[\dfrac{x}{2+x}+\ln(2+x)\right]\)

A box contains 2 purple marbles, 2 blue marbles, 3 green marbles, and 5 red marbles. What is the probability of picking a green marble?
Answer:
0.25
Step-by-step explanation:
The total number of marbles is 2 + 2 + 3+ 5 = 12
the number of green ones is 3
So the probability of green = 3/12 = 1/4 = 0.25
